                                @Takisch Use the wholesome SPS Configurator with VRCFury in VCC. Then in Unity, it will be under the Tool Menu. Open the SPS Configurator. Select the appropriate base and foot position if you care about feet, and select/deselect what sockets you want added. You can also select the blendshapes you want associated. Then just click Add Sockets. You'll see them on the Hierarchy, and you can go through and move them around to adjust and get them lined up how you want them. If you've chosen the right base, they're usually pretty close to where they need to be anyway. It's super easy.

                                      As far as the blendshapes: I marked with red where you can do that when you set it up. Depending on the base, it'll select the blendshape name that base usually uses, but you can just click on that to go through and find the blendshape you want. It'll usually be under "Body" and you might have to scroll through to find the right one.

                                      c698553e-9e07-47fc-9b33-43ef7089b93b-image.png

                                      Another way to view the Blendshape options BEFORE you do the SPS Configurator is to just go to the Body and look there to figure out which one you want before you set up your SPS. Here's a screenshot of where to look for that, and luckily with this example it shows the NSFW options right at the top. But notice that with this one, even though it's a Venus base, the creator has set up a different name than what the Configurator automatically set. So that's why it's good to double check and make sure you're getting the right one for that specific avi.

                                      2068fe72-6ed9-43b6-82e4-28af15d8d447-image.png

                                      You do have the option to set it or update it after you've gone through the SPS Configurator, and that's here under the SPS socket listed in the Hierarchy.
